2005 Audi A8 vs. 1970 DAF 44
To start off, 2005 Audi A8 is newer by 35 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1970 DAF 44.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1970 DAF 44 would be higher. At 4,134 cc (8 cylinders), 2005 Audi A8 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Audi A8 (322 HP @ 3750 RPM) has 288 more horse power than 1970 DAF 44. (34 HP @ 4500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Audi A8 should accelerate faster than 1970 DAF 44.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Audi A8 weights approximately 1190 kg more than 1970 DAF 44.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2005 Audi A8 (650 Nm @ 1600 RPM) has 584 more torque (in Nm) than 1970 DAF 44. (66 Nm @ 2200 RPM). This means 2005 Audi A8 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1970 DAF 44.
